Understanding Elmiron-Associated Pigmentary Maculopathy
Elmiron (pentosan polysulfate sodium) is a medication used for the treatment of interstitial cystitis. Long-term use has been associated with the development of pigmentary maculopathy, a condition involving pigmentary changes in the retina. The prognosis for affected patients depends on several factors, including the duration and cumulative dose of Elmiron exposure, the severity of retinal changes at diagnosis, and the timing of intervention. Clinical presentation of Elmiron-associated pigmentary maculopathy typically includes visual symptoms such as difficulty reading, slow adjustment to low or reduced light environments, and blurred vision (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). These symptoms may develop after three years of use or longer, but cases have been reported with shorter durations (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Cumulative dose appears to be a risk factor, and the visual consequences of these pigmentary changes are not fully characterized (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Diagnosis requires a comprehensive ophthalmologic evaluation. The prescribing information recommends obtaining a detailed ophthalmologic history in all patients prior to starting treatment (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). For patients with pre-existing ophthalmologic conditions, a baseline retinal examination including color fundoscopic photography, ocular coherence tomography (OCT), and auto-fluorescence imaging is recommended before starting therapy (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). For all patients, a baseline retinal examination including OCT and auto-fluorescence imaging is suggested within six months of initiating treatment and periodically while continuing treatment (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593).
Long-Term Outcome and Prognostic Factors
The long-term outcome of pigmentary maculopathy after Elmiron exposure is concerning because the retinal changes may be irreversible. The prescribing information states that if pigmentary changes in the retina develop, the risks and benefits of continuing treatment should be re-evaluated, since these changes may be irreversible (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). This suggests that early detection and discontinuation of Elmiron may be critical to preventing progression, but the potential for visual recovery after cessation is not well established. Evidence from adverse event reports provides insight into the frequency of reported cases. In the FDA Adverse Event Reporting System (FAERS), the most frequently reported adverse events associated with Elmiron include maculopathy (1382 reports), retinal pigmentation (607 reports), and pigmentary maculopathy (442 reports) (https://api.fda.gov/drug/event.json?search=patient.drug.medicinalproduct:ELMIRON). Other related events include dry age-related macular degeneration (560 reports), macular degeneration (212 reports), and visual impairment (150 reports) (https://api.fda.gov/drug/event.json?search=patient.drug.medicinalproduct:ELMIRON). These data indicate that pigmentary maculopathy is a recognized adverse effect, though the total number of reports should be interpreted in the context of overall exposure. The timeline between exposure and documented harm varies. While most cases occurred after three years of use or longer, cases have been seen with a shorter duration (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). A single-center retrospective study examined the association between pigmentary maculopathy and exposure to pentosan polysulfate sodium in patients with interstitial cystitis (https://pubmed.ncbi.nlm.nih.gov/41049115/). This study used multimodal imaging and established criteria to categorize cases by severity, analyzing associations with medication exposure duration and cumulative dose (https://pubmed.ncbi.nlm.nih.gov/41049115/). The findings support that longer exposure and higher cumulative doses increase risk.
Adequacy of Warnings and Clinical Recommendations
Regarding the adequacy of warnings, the prescribing information includes a Warnings section that describes retinal pigmentary changes and recommends baseline and periodic ophthalmologic examinations (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). However, the visual consequences are noted as not fully characterized, which may limit the ability of patients and clinicians to fully assess risk. The label also advises caution in patients with retinal pigment changes from other causes, as examination findings may confound diagnosis, follow-up, and treatment (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Prognosis-related considerations for affected patients include the potential for irreversible vision loss. The label explicitly states that pigmentary changes may be irreversible (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Therefore, early detection through recommended screening is essential. Patients who develop symptoms such as difficulty reading or blurred vision should undergo prompt ophthalmologic evaluation. The risk of progression after discontinuation is not well defined, but the label's recommendation to re-evaluate risks and benefits if changes develop suggests that continued use may worsen outcomes. In summary, the long-term outcome of pigmentary maculopathy after Elmiron exposure is guarded. The condition can cause visual symptoms that may not fully resolve, and retinal changes are often irreversible. The risk is associated with cumulative dose and duration of use, with most cases occurring after three years. Adequate warnings exist in the prescribing information, but the full characterization of visual consequences remains incomplete. Patients should undergo baseline and periodic retinal examinations, and if pigmentary changes are detected, discontinuation of Elmiron should be considered to prevent further harm.

Frequently Asked Questions
What is the long-term prognosis for pigmentary maculopathy after stopping Elmiron?
The long-term prognosis is guarded because retinal changes may be irreversible. The prescribing information states that if pigmentary changes develop, the risks and benefits of continuing treatment should be re-evaluated, as these changes may be irreversible (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Early detection and discontinuation may prevent progression, but visual recovery after cessation is not well established.
What are the risk factors for developing Elmiron-associated pigmentary maculopathy?
Risk factors include longer duration of use (typically over three years) and higher cumulative dose of Elmiron. A single-center retrospective study found that longer exposure and higher cumulative doses increase risk (https://pubmed.ncbi.nlm.nih.gov/41049115/). Individual susceptibility may also play a role.
How is Elmiron-associated pigmentary maculopathy diagnosed?
Diagnosis requires a comprehensive ophthalmologic evaluation, including retinal imaging such as color fundoscopic photography, ocular coherence tomography (OCT), and auto-fluorescence imaging. Baseline examinations are recommended before starting therapy and periodically thereafter (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593).
